There are various types of workouts. Similarly, each workout has its own set of requirements. There are some pre-workout supplements that are designed for high-intensity and weight training routines. Having such a supplement for runners is practically useless.
On the contrary, runners need something that helps to boost their endurance levels says Drench Fitness. When you run, you will notice that starting the run is not the toughest part. It is to keep going that is more challenging.
Depending on stimulants for a runner is not a good idea, since running is rather tough on your entire body. Stimulants tend to boost your energy levels for a short period of time. However, once the effects wears off, you will feel more burned out and exhausted.
Thankfully, there are some nutrients that can easily help improve the levels of stamina and endurance in your body. If you are a runner, you should get sufficient amount of amino acids, carbs, as well as, beta-alanine. These enhance the endurance levels for a long time unlike stimulants.
Usually, it is seen that professional body builders tend to avoid supplements that are rich in carbs. However, for a runner, it is important to have sufficient amount of carbohydrates on a regular basis. This nutrient is highly essential in boosting your energy levels in order to perform cardio workouts for a long period of time. Ask any marathon runner and you will come to know that carbs are very important to help you get across the finish line.
Carbs can produce glycogen in your body. This is normally stored in your muscles. When you are in need of energy, your body turns to the stored glycogen. If your body has a sufficient storage of glycogen, you may expect to get proper supply of energy for a long period of time.
In the world of fitness and health, beta-alanine is a budding supplement. This is useful for boosting your endurance levels. It is basically a type of amino acid and several researches have revealed that beta-alanine can also increase your lean body mass, apart from boosting your endurance. This nutrient can work like a charm as a pre-workout supplement. However, you may still take doses of beta-alanine during other times of the day.
BCAA or branched chain amino acids are highly important for boosting your endurance levels and toning your overall body mass. In fact, it is one of the primary nutrients found in supplements used by professional body builders and athletes. It is also useful in shedding unwanted fat from your body.
